Buying a House Project

  Poor

10 pts

Fair

15 pts

Good

20 pts

Excellent

25 pts

Packet

Poor

Packet of information was not complete.
Fair

Packet of information was mostly complete was missing many components.
Good

Packet of information was complete but was missing some aspects.
Excellent

Packet of information was sufficiently completed with all of the information needed to complete the project.
Part 1

Poor

Student did not include cities in presentation.
Fair

Student has identified one desirable city and has included the city on the presentation.
Good

Student has identified two desirable cities and has included the cities on the presentation.
Excellent

Student has identified three desirable cities and has included the cities on the presentation.
Part 2

Poor

Student did not find 5 houses.
Fair

Student found 5 houses in total; not every city has a house associated with it.
Good

Student found 5 houses in total; 3 of the houses are for the 3 cities that were chosen, but the houses were not based on the median house value for the city. The other 2 houses are dream houses without any restrictions.
Excellent

Student has found 5 houses in total; 3 or the houses are based on the median house value for the cities selected. The other 2 houses are dream houses without any restrictions.
Part 3

Poor

The student has completely and accurately included the prices of a 15-Year Mortgage and a 30-Year Mortgage for 2 or less of the 5 houses.
Fair

The student has completely and accurately included the prices of a 15-Year Mortgage and a 30-Year Mortgage for 3 of the 5 houses.
Good

The student has completely and accurately included the prices of a 15-Year Mortgage and a 30-Year Mortgage for 4 of the 5 houses.
Excellent

The student has completely and accurately included the prices of a 15-Year Mortgage and a 30-Year Mortgage for all 5 houses.
Part 4

Poor

The student has not chosen the house he/she would like, makes errors in estimating the property tax, closing costs, and insurance, and does not explain why he/she chose that house.
Fair

The student has chosen the house he/she would like, but makes an error in estimating the property tax, closing costs, and/or insurance, and does not explain why he/she chose that house.
Good

The student has chosen the house he/she would like, but makes an error in estimating the property tax, closing costs, and/or insurance, and explains why he/she chose that house.
Excellent

The student has chosen the house he/she would like, accurately estimates the property tax, closing costs, and insurance, and explains why he/she chose that house.
Part 5

Poor

The student did not look up any careers for Part 5.
Fair

The student accurately looks up 1 career with the one career being the one that he/she would like to purse.
Good

The student accurately looks up 2 careers with one career being the one that he/she would like to purse. The other career are careers that would be able to afford the chosen house.
Excellent

The student accurately looks up 3 careers with one career being the one that he/she would like to purse. The other 2 careers are careers that would be able to afford the chosen house.
